How many times do you cook chicken in a week? It is the best low-fat meal, high in protein and absolutely delicious - IF we know how to cook it just right. To avoid letting boiled chicken get tough, you need to know this one amazing trick.

STEP 1:

Slice the chicken breast through the middle and lay it flat on the chopping board. Don't just put the entire chicken breast into boiling water. There is a middle step that is of utmost importance!

STEP 2:

This is the step with the magic trick! Before cooking, add salt, pepper, and egg white as a layer of seasoning inside the open chicken breast. Once you've finished with seasoning the meat, close it up again. This will add all the flavor.

STEP 3:

Place the chicken gently into the boiling water on a simmer for a while.

STEP 4:

Turn off the stove and let the chicken sit for approximately 8 minutes. This process will stop the chicken from getting tough, and add more flavor and moisture. Hey presto! You may serve.
